段勇 杜文
摘 要:為彌補黃河上游防洪防凌會商工作短板,搭建了黃河防洪防凌調(diào)度決策會商系統(tǒng),融合匯聚黃委防汛數(shù)據(jù)及服務資源。系統(tǒng)基于SOA全息管理架構(gòu),采用多源數(shù)據(jù)融合技術(shù),搭建了流域三維地貌平臺。結(jié)合會商業(yè)務流程,完全覆蓋了日常防汛例會會商、防汛部署會商、洪水調(diào)度方案會商、重大險情搶護會商、應急事件會商和防凌會商等會商主題,系統(tǒng)實現(xiàn)了對黃河防汛會商流程的全過程、全階段管理。系統(tǒng)的建成提高了防汛防凌會商工作的效率,對黃河流域防汛、防凌形勢分析和決策支持起到了有效的支撐效果。
關鍵詞:SOA;防洪防凌;決策會商;黃河
中圖分類號:TP39;TV882.1 文獻標志碼:A
doi:10.3969/j.issn.1000-1379.2020.12.034
Abstract:The Yellow Rivers Flood and Ice Control Consultation & Decision Support System integrated the Yellow Rivers flood Control data and service resources, and made up the weakness in the flood and ice control work for the upper reaches of the Yellow River. The system which was based on a holographic SOA framework, by using multidata fusing technology, constructed a threedimensional platform of the basin. The main consultations topics, such as normal meeting consultation, flood control arrangement consultation, flood rearrangement consultation, dangerous cases aid consultation, emergency consultation, and ice control consultation, were investigated and integrated within the application. Combined with the realtime flood control consultations practice, it formed a fullchain management system in the whole consultations work. The application Improved the flood and ice control consultations efficiency, and significantly supported the work of flood and ice controls situation analyzing and decision making.
Key words: SOA; flood and ice control; decision making and consultation; Yellow River
1 背 景
經(jīng)過十多年數(shù)字黃河工程建設,黃委在防汛信息化方面先后完成了黃河小花間暴雨洪水預警預報系統(tǒng)、黃河洪水水沙調(diào)度系統(tǒng)、黃河洪水演進系統(tǒng)、黃河下游工情險情會商系統(tǒng)、黃河防汛物資管理平臺等信息化支撐系統(tǒng)。這些系統(tǒng)的應用顯著增強了黃河防汛決策支持和應急反應能力,使防汛指揮、水沙調(diào)度更加科學,在近年的黃河防汛工作中發(fā)揮了較好作用。
然而,由于建設時間和應用系統(tǒng)框架不同,這些防汛應用系統(tǒng)的數(shù)據(jù)和服務資源較為分散。在黃河防汛防凌會商過程中,各類防汛防凌相關信息只能通過多系統(tǒng)切換演示或者通過多媒體形式以人工方式進行匯總和匯報[1],沒有形成一體化的“數(shù)字防汛會商體系”,各系統(tǒng)中缺乏全面的決策支撐信息。隨著時間的推移,黃委水災害防御部門對于防汛防凌會商工作的業(yè)務處理流程已發(fā)生了變化,原有防汛信息化系統(tǒng)中涉及的相關會商流程已不能滿足業(yè)務工作的需要。此外,黃河防汛會商信息化建設存在地域間的不平衡性,已建治黃信息化會商系統(tǒng)主要針對黃河下游,對于黃河上游防汛防凌會商工作還沒有針對性的會商軟件。這些問題嚴重影響了黃委防汛防凌會商工作的效率。防汛會商系統(tǒng)是整個防汛指揮工作的中樞,在防汛決策過程中起著至關重要的作用[2]。為了進一步提升防汛會商工作中各類信息資源的共享能力,完善信息化會商覆蓋的地域范圍,規(guī)范信息化會商流程,迫切需要建設標準統(tǒng)一、穩(wěn)定高效的防汛防凌決策會商系統(tǒng),構(gòu)建起信息全面、業(yè)務實用、穩(wěn)定可靠的黃河防汛防凌會商支撐體系。
2 建設內(nèi)容
根據(jù)黃委防汛防凌工作對信息化會商工作的實際需求,以多年防洪防凌積累的經(jīng)驗、形成的管理機制和工作流程為基礎[3],按照“統(tǒng)籌規(guī)劃,分布實施”的原則,通過搭建綜合性的黃河防洪防凌調(diào)度決策會商系統(tǒng)來實現(xiàn)標準統(tǒng)一、穩(wěn)定高效的治黃信息化防汛防凌會商體系的建設目標。黃河防洪防凌調(diào)度決策會商系統(tǒng)由黃河防洪調(diào)度綜合決策會商支持系統(tǒng)和黃河上游防洪防凌會商系統(tǒng)兩部分組成。
黃河防洪調(diào)度綜合決策會商支持系統(tǒng)建設屬于黃河下游防洪非工程措施建設項目。該系統(tǒng)充分利用三維、多源數(shù)據(jù)融合等技術(shù)接入了黃河下游水情、雨情、沙情、工程及工情險情、防洪預案、防汛部署、數(shù)值暴雨預報、洪水預報、洪水調(diào)度、黃河下游二維水沙數(shù)學模型等信息,并按照防洪決策會商的需求對各類信息進行加工、組織和分析。系統(tǒng)主要包括會商過程管理、綜合匯報、方案分析、會商檔案管理、黃河流域概要信息演示等功能模塊。
黃河上游防洪防凌會商系統(tǒng)針對黃河上中游防洪和防凌工作進行開發(fā),接入并展示黃河上中游水情、雨情、沙情、工程及工情險情、防洪預案、防汛部署等信息,實現(xiàn)了對防汛會商全過程的管理,包括會商會議的召開、通知、會商過程記錄、會議紀要管理等各個環(huán)節(jié),基本實現(xiàn)了會商會議的無紙化和數(shù)字化辦公。系統(tǒng)主要包括會商會議管理、會商主題信息組織、會商匯報、會商結(jié)果管理共四大業(yè)務模塊。
黃河防洪調(diào)度綜合決策會商支持系統(tǒng)和黃河上游防洪防凌會商系統(tǒng)共同組成了黃河防洪防凌調(diào)度決策會商系統(tǒng),其管理范圍覆蓋整個黃河流域,會商業(yè)務覆蓋了日常防汛例會會商、防汛部署會商、洪水調(diào)度方案會商、重大險情搶護會商、應急事件會商和防凌會商共六大會商主題。
3 總體框架
黃河防洪防凌調(diào)度決策會商系統(tǒng)采用SOA架構(gòu)體系,方便系統(tǒng)集成和擴展。SOA架構(gòu)面向服務,統(tǒng)一標準的接口是各個不同服務之間進行數(shù)據(jù)通信的橋梁[4]。結(jié)合黃委實際工作中的會商業(yè)務流程,構(gòu)建防洪防凌會商工作中的全息視角管理模式。其總體架構(gòu)見圖1。
系統(tǒng)從邏輯層次上分為四層。多元數(shù)據(jù)融合服務層接入了系統(tǒng)使用的各類數(shù)據(jù)資源,既包括“水、雨、工、險、災、調(diào)度”等結(jié)構(gòu)化數(shù)據(jù),又包括電子公文、防汛業(yè)務相關文檔、圖片等非結(jié)構(gòu)化數(shù)據(jù),還包括矢量、遙感影像和三維模型等地理空間數(shù)據(jù)。這些數(shù)據(jù)分別分布于不同業(yè)務單位和部門的數(shù)據(jù)庫中,如防指二期地理空間數(shù)據(jù)庫、防洪工程數(shù)據(jù)庫、防洪防凌調(diào)度專用數(shù)據(jù)庫、防指二期數(shù)據(jù)匯集平臺等。通過多源數(shù)據(jù)融合技術(shù)將各類數(shù)據(jù)封裝成可被SOA全息視角支撐平臺調(diào)用的服務資源,如Rest、WebService、報表、數(shù)據(jù)爬取、chart圖表和靜態(tài)數(shù)據(jù)訪問等服務。這些服務依據(jù)不同應用場景和數(shù)據(jù)自身特點,實現(xiàn)了不同業(yè)務數(shù)據(jù)的匯聚與接入。采用多源數(shù)據(jù)融合技術(shù)解決了數(shù)據(jù)來源不同、數(shù)據(jù)類型與格式不同、數(shù)據(jù)提取困難等問題[5],為系統(tǒng)提供了強大的數(shù)據(jù)資源服務。
全息視角支撐平臺對應于經(jīng)典SOA架構(gòu)的應用支撐層,采用ESB(企業(yè)服務總線)技術(shù),對各類業(yè)務數(shù)據(jù)資源進行整合。由定制開發(fā)的防洪調(diào)度模型組件、計算分析組件、會商標繪組件、搜索引擎、SkyLine三維組件、SSO單點登錄組件、消息中間件、應用中間件、遠程調(diào)用中間件、事務管理中間件、數(shù)據(jù)訪問中間件和GIS組件構(gòu)成了支撐黃河上游防洪防凌會商系統(tǒng)進行全息視角管理的防洪防凌會商工作應用支撐層。其中:防洪調(diào)度模型組件負責調(diào)用黃河上游防洪調(diào)度等系統(tǒng)的模型成果;計算分析組件負責通過常用的統(tǒng)計分析算法(如歸一化對比、關聯(lián)關系分析),結(jié)合水、雨、工、險、災等數(shù)據(jù)
對防洪調(diào)度方案的成果進行對比和分析;會商標繪組件提供了對GIS地圖的動態(tài)標繪和附件上傳功能;搜索引擎組件利用搜索引擎技術(shù)和非關系型數(shù)據(jù)庫技術(shù),采用關系型和非關系型數(shù)據(jù)庫協(xié)同應用的策略,建立了一套包含海量空間數(shù)據(jù)的高效數(shù)據(jù)檢索服務;SSO單點登錄組件實現(xiàn)了系統(tǒng)與黃委綜合信息門戶間一站式的登錄集成;SkyLine三維組件為系統(tǒng)實現(xiàn)三維地圖操作控制和三維輔助空間分析功能提供了支撐;消息中間件解決了防洪調(diào)度系統(tǒng)成果數(shù)據(jù)更新與防洪防凌會商系統(tǒng)中數(shù)據(jù)的一致性問題;應用中間件為會商系統(tǒng)的部署提供了穩(wěn)定的服務器環(huán)境;遠程調(diào)用中間件為系統(tǒng)中各類功能服務被其他系統(tǒng)調(diào)用提供了基礎的服務支撐;事務管理中間件提供了系統(tǒng)部署時進行負載均衡配置的可靠運行環(huán)境;數(shù)據(jù)訪問中間件規(guī)范了應用系統(tǒng)中各個頁面的數(shù)據(jù)訪問邏輯,在頁面資源和數(shù)據(jù)資源間進行了數(shù)據(jù)資源訪問時的關系映射;GIS組件為系統(tǒng)應用展示GIS數(shù)據(jù)服務的成果提供了可靠的運行環(huán)境。
4 建設成果
(1)實現(xiàn)了黃河防汛一體化、一站式會商。系統(tǒng)集成了水情、雨情、沙情、工程及工情險情、防洪預案、防汛料物、防汛隊伍、防汛組織體系、防汛部署、數(shù)值暴雨預報、洪水預報、洪水調(diào)度、黃河下游二維水沙數(shù)學模型等(結(jié)果)信息,同時按照防洪決策會商的需求進行組織加工處理,形象直觀地匯報給防洪決策者,實現(xiàn)了黃河防汛的一體化、一站式會商,如圖2所示。
(2)在SOA信息架構(gòu)整合下,結(jié)合會商業(yè)務流程,構(gòu)建了防汛會商全過程、全階段的全息管理體系,完全覆蓋了六大會商主題,如圖3所示。系統(tǒng)實現(xiàn)了對整個會商流程的全過程、全階段管理。在會商準備階段,系統(tǒng)提供了靈活的會議提議方式,并與辦公自動化系統(tǒng)、公文流轉(zhuǎn)系統(tǒng)相結(jié)合;會議通知階段,提供了會議資料的管理,并與黃委短信平臺結(jié)合,實現(xiàn)了短信、郵件、辦公自動化頁面多種通知方式。在群體會商過程中,領導和專家們可以通過系統(tǒng)對會商主題形勢展開廣泛的分析討論,確定決策方案并實施。對會商流程的定制,系統(tǒng)提供了六大會商主題的流程設計,并提供了靈活的個性化定制流程方式,方便其他會商主題的加入。會商結(jié)果管理實現(xiàn)了對會商會議的記錄和會后方案的跟蹤執(zhí)行。
系統(tǒng)覆蓋了日常防汛例會會商、防汛部署會商、洪水調(diào)度方案會商、重大險情搶護會商、應急事件會商和防凌會商六大會商主題,構(gòu)建了流程清晰、責任明確、實用高效的六大會商主題應用。通過對會商主題應用的信息化建設,形成了黃委防汛防凌工作標準化的會商流程。
(3)基于Skyline三維組件技術(shù)構(gòu)建了流域三維地貌平臺?;赟kyline三維組件技術(shù),完成流域矢量數(shù)據(jù)、影像數(shù)據(jù)、地形數(shù)據(jù)共約210 GB數(shù)據(jù)的處理,構(gòu)建黃河流域近75萬km2的三維地貌,完成了全流域三維地貌的Web發(fā)布,構(gòu)建了二三維一體化的黃河流域三維地貌平臺。具體來說,三維地貌平臺有以下建設成果:①完成全流域大視野場景67景、30 m TM和30 m精度DEM數(shù)據(jù)融合處理工作,建立了覆蓋整個黃河流域的三維地形地貌系統(tǒng);②完成寧蒙河段、小浪底、鐵謝以下到黃河入海口河道0.6 m分辨率航空影像與1 m精度DEM數(shù)據(jù)的融合加工處理,覆蓋了上游防凌和下游防洪的全部重點區(qū)域;③加工了鐵謝險工至入???∶10 000矢量數(shù)據(jù),包括2 290 km河道堤防,216處險工、224處控導、119處滾河防護和防洪壩、94座重點涵閘、流域1∶50 000的矢量數(shù)據(jù);④完成小浪底等下游重點水庫及關鍵河段三維模型建模工作。
(4)構(gòu)建了黃委第一個覆蓋黃河上游防洪和防凌會商工作的信息系統(tǒng),是黃委水旱災害防御部門履行流域防汛抗旱職能的有效保障。數(shù)字黃河工程實施以來,黃河中下游,尤其是小浪底以下的防汛信息系統(tǒng)建設較多,而支撐黃河上游防汛工作的信息系統(tǒng)尚屬空白。該系統(tǒng)的建設對黃河上游防汛、防凌形勢分析和決策支持起到了關鍵作用。系統(tǒng)建設過程中,收集整要城市防洪信息、歷史災情等信息,并按照面向?qū)ο蟮乃麛?shù)據(jù)模型建立了專題數(shù)據(jù)庫。數(shù)據(jù)庫的內(nèi)容包括水庫電站、水文站、堤防、防洪工程、決口災情、視頻監(jiān)視、分洪(凌)區(qū)、橋梁、在建工程等27類專題。系統(tǒng)可為用戶提供氣象水文預報信息、流域預警信息、凌情監(jiān)測信息、河道斷面過流能力分析、歷史決口信息、防洪防凌預案、防洪防凌形勢分析、調(diào)度方案展示、多調(diào)度方案對比等功能。
(5)多源數(shù)據(jù)融合技術(shù)。由于黃河防洪防凌調(diào)度決策會商系統(tǒng)涉及的數(shù)據(jù)格式和類型繁多,因此根據(jù)各類數(shù)據(jù)的特點,分別構(gòu)建了Rest、WebService、報表、數(shù)據(jù)爬取、chart圖表和靜態(tài)數(shù)據(jù)訪問等服務。這些服務依據(jù)不同應用場景和數(shù)據(jù)自身的特點,實現(xiàn)了不同業(yè)務數(shù)據(jù)的匯聚與接入。采用多源數(shù)據(jù)融合技術(shù)解決了數(shù)據(jù)來源不同、數(shù)據(jù)類型與格式不同、數(shù)據(jù)提取困難等問題,為系統(tǒng)提供了強大的數(shù)據(jù)資源服務。
5 效益分析
系統(tǒng)全面總結(jié)了黃河防汛六大主題會商的流程,靈活生動地提供了會商主題模板供用戶定制。根據(jù)會議議題要求,考慮到黃河防汛會商會議的特點,分別制定了各類主題匯報的模板,實現(xiàn)了會商信息的快速匯集整理。 用戶依據(jù)模板報告,能從數(shù)據(jù)庫中自動提取匯報內(nèi)容,經(jīng)過少量人工修改后便能直接匯報,顯著提升了會商匯報的效率。
此外,系統(tǒng)全面實現(xiàn)了對防汛會商全過程的管理,包括會商會議的召開、通知、會商過程記錄、會議紀要管理等。根據(jù)業(yè)務規(guī)則和預案,實現(xiàn)了“水、雨、工、險、災”情等各類信息的綜合展示,實現(xiàn)了與洪水預報、防洪防凌調(diào)度等系統(tǒng)的集成整合,基本實現(xiàn)了會商會議的無紙化和數(shù)字化。為防洪防凌決策者提供了綜合性強、集成度高的專題會商內(nèi)容服務。
黃河防洪防凌調(diào)度決策會商系統(tǒng)的建設,構(gòu)建起了標準化和數(shù)字化的黃河流域防汛會商流程和體系。項目建設完成后,已先后應用到黃委防御局、河南黃河河務局、山東黃河河務局等多家單位,獲得了用戶的一致好評。
6 總結(jié)與展望
基于SOA全息管理架構(gòu)的黃河防洪防凌調(diào)度決策會商系統(tǒng)實現(xiàn)了對黃河防汛會商流程的全過程、全階段的管理,是黃河流域內(nèi)首個一體化、一站式會商應用系統(tǒng)。系統(tǒng)構(gòu)建了黃委第一個專門針對黃河上游防洪和防凌會商工作的信息應用平臺、黃委第一個黃河上游防洪防凌專題信息庫和黃委首個二三維一體化三維地貌平臺。系統(tǒng)采用多源數(shù)據(jù)融合技術(shù)實現(xiàn)了對包括“水、雨、工、險、災、調(diào)度”等結(jié)構(gòu)化數(shù)據(jù)及電子公文、防汛業(yè)務相關文檔、圖片等非結(jié)構(gòu)化數(shù)據(jù)和矢量與遙感影像等地理空間數(shù)據(jù)的融合接入,為后續(xù)大數(shù)據(jù)分析技術(shù)用于防凌防汛會商相關業(yè)務工作中奠定了堅實的基礎。
然而,系統(tǒng)中目前涉及的計算分析功能只是利用統(tǒng)計分析的方法實現(xiàn)了簡單的對比和關聯(lián)分析,如對斷面來水量、下泄水量、調(diào)度方案的對比分析。這些分析方法和成果還遠遠不能滿足黃委防汛會商工作的需要。在國家提出“智慧水利”的大背景下[6],防汛決策會商工作對智能分析的需求不斷增加,有必要在今后的工作中通過研究和應用機器學習技術(shù)中的相關算法,如神經(jīng)網(wǎng)絡、決策樹、模糊學習等,來進一步提升防汛防凌會商數(shù)據(jù)的利用效率和系統(tǒng)的智能化輔助分析決策能力。